DETAILED DESCRIPTION OF THE INVENTION (Field of Industrial Application) The present invention relates to a coffee boiler having a coffee bean grinding function.

(Prior Art) Conventionally, there is a fully automatic coffee brewer in which a coffee bean grinding mechanism and a dripping mechanism are integrated, and the coffee brewing mechanism is automatically switched to the dripping mechanism after coffee beans are ground. An example of this is shown in FIGS. 3 to 6. This coffee boiler integrates a coffee bean grinding chamber equipped with a coffee bean grinding cutter 3 driven and rotated by a motor 2, and a basket 9 forming a filtration chamber in which an extract and a residue are separated by a filter 4. A suitable amount of coffee is put into the grinding chamber of the container 1, and a container lid 10 is fitted to prevent the coffee beans from flying out of the container 1 during grinding, and the coffee beans are placed in a predetermined position inside the main body 11. After grinding the coffee beans with the cutter 3 for a certain period of time, the water stored in the tank 5 is introduced into the water pipe 8 formed integrally with the heater 7 via the check valve 6, and the introduced water is heated. The steam pressure generated by this process pushes up the hot water, leads it to the discharge pipe 8' located above the basket 9, and pours the hot water into the basket 9 from the discharge pipe 8' to obtain coffee extract. be.

In the above operation, in order to prevent the coffee beans from flying out when grinding the coffee beans, the main body 11
Beans cannot be crushed unless the main body 11 is completely covered by closing the main body cover 12 as shown by the arrow in FIG. Its structure consists of a container lid 10
Place the covered container at a predetermined position inside the main body 11,
When the main body cover 12 is closed, the protrusion 12' provided on the main body cover 12 pushes the lever shaft 13 via the protrusion 10' on the container lid 10, and the contacts 14 and 15 are closed. It is designed to detect that the lid 10 is normally installed. This detection means is a lid detection means 21 which will be described later. Unless the container 1 and container lid 10 are properly installed, coffee beans cannot be ground.

(Problem to be Solved by the Invention) When we investigated the actual usage of the device configured as described above, we found that when a timer was used, even though the time for grinding coffee beans was set, the container was inadvertently crushed. 1 and the container lid 10 are not properly installed on the main body 11, it often happens that no pulverization is performed at all, and this fact becomes apparent only after a predetermined time has elapsed. That is, when a timer is used, there is a problem in that it is not known whether or not normal operation is being performed until the set time has elapsed.

(Means for Solving the Problems) In order to solve these problems, the present invention provides a coffee boiler configured as described above, in which the grinding operation of raw materials is performed at an arbitrary time. The apparatus is provided with an operation start state determining means for checking information from the lid detecting means when the means is operated, and a notifying means for providing notification based on the outputs of the immediate operation determining means and the operation start state determining means.

(Function) With this configuration, even when a timer is used to perform the coffee bean grinding operation, the operation start state determining means checks the information of the lid detection means when the time measurement start means is operated. It is possible to know whether or not the coffee beans are in a normal state in which grinding can be performed even before the set time has elapsed, and the user can be notified by the notification means.

In the apparatus configured as described above, a case will be described in which coffee beans are ground at an arbitrary time. When the operation start time setting means 24 sets the desired time for grinding coffee beans and the time measurement start means 26 is operated to start the timer operation, the operation start state determination means 28 receives the information from the lid detection means 21. If the lid is in a normal state, the time measuring means 25 starts measuring the time up to the set time. However, when the information from the lid detection means 21 indicates that the lid is not in a normal state,
The notifying means 29 issues a notification based on the output of the operation start state determining means 28, and the time measuring means 25 does not start measuring time. Therefore, the user can know at the time of starting the timer operation whether or not the coffee bean grinding operation can be performed when the timer operation is canceled.
